Etobicoke: Fr. Jim Berning Installed as Pastor

Fr. Jim Installed as Pastor

By Rosina Di Felice, Salesian Cooperator

Congratulations to Fr. Jim Berning, SDB, who was installed as pastor of St. Benedict Parish on Sunday, August 1 by Bp. Ivan Camilleri, who was recently appointed Auxiliary Bishop of Toronto in November 2020.

Bp. Ivan Camilleri celebrated the Mass on Sunday, August 1, one month after Fr. Jim Berning became pastor of St. Benedict Parish. In addition to Fr. Jim, six other Salesians concelebrated the liturgy: Fr. John Louis Mariapragasam, Director; Fr. Dave Sajdak, who served as pastor for the past three years and transitions to his new role in Chicago this month; Fr. Sean McEwen, Vocations and Salesian Youth Movement Chaplain; Fr. Frank Kelly; Fr. Joseph Ho; and Fr. Enzo Trigatti. Due to Covid-19 restrictions, a maximum of 105 parishioners attended the Mass. We ask God to bless Fr. Jim with His abundance of grace and protect and strengthen him as pastor of St. Benedict.
